Santuri Population - Puruliya, West Bengal
Santuri is a large village located in Santuri Block of Puruliya district, West Bengal with total 586 families residing. The Santuri village has population of 2700 of which 1390 are males while 1310 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Santuri village population of children with age 0-6 is 322 which makes up 11.93 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Santuri village is 942 which is lower than West Bengal state average of 950. Child Sex Ratio for the Santuri as per census is 952, lower than West Bengal average of 956.
Santuri village has lower literacy rate compared to West Bengal. In 2011, literacy rate of Santuri village was 66.27 % compared to 76.26 % of West Bengal. In Santuri Male literacy stands at 78.37 % while female literacy rate was 53.43 %.

Santuri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 586 | - | - |
Population | 2,700 | 1,390 | 1,310 |
Child (0-6) | 322 | 165 | 157 |
Schedule Caste | 918 | 489 | 429 |
Schedule Tribe | 1,053 | 521 | 532 |
Literacy | 66.27 % | 78.37 % | 53.43 % |
Total Workers | 1,343 | 825 | 518 |
Main Worker | 504 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 839 | 508 | 331 |
